Behind the Scenes: Skateagy Comic: Chapter Two

Sometimes you think ok it’s just one negative thought maybe it’ll go away. Chapter two shows Diffident coming back (hence the chapter’s title, Diffident Comes Back). It has a lot of skate park scenes and shows the lack of self confidence starting to become a real thing.

Chapter Two starts with Ashling’s first time at the skate park, and her insecurities about going down a particular ramp. Diffident comes in and takes over, telling Ashling she can’t do it (it’s too fast and big). Ashling gets nervous/scared from these thoughts and is defeated by Diffident (she decides to try something else). Now Diffident isn’t going to leave her alone because Ashling gave in once. Diffident continues to bug her at the skate park. After the skate park it shows her thoughts in the car and the first little bit of magic when she sees a building turn into a skate ramp.

Then Chapter Two, shows Ashling going to the skate park and meeting up with her friends. Her friends are super excited she has a skateboard and encourage her to keep skateboarding. Her friends look up to the Legends and tell Ashling she can get to that level. Which leads Ashling to think about who she looks up to. It also shows her starting to blush and feel nervous around her friends when talking about skateboarding.

At the end of Chapter Two, Ashling notices someone watching her and her friends skateboard from the trees, but she doesn’t recognize this person. She wonders who this person is. Ashling also thinks about how nice and encouraging her friends are. While Diffident isn’t directly in these last two scenes, Diffident has still affected what Ashling thinks of herself and her passion for skateboarding.

Chapter Two has a lot of thoughts from Ashling, I wanted to show the thought process that she goes through as she struggles with having confidence in herself (I might do a second post about this topic for the chapter). This chapter also was when I finally got my characters drawn to where I liked them (which I had been trying to work on throughout drawing the prologue, and first couple of chapters. I wanted the drawings to be consistent). So, I was able to create a sheet of the characters that I could trace from.
